  1. Industry Classification
    Space 11 Engineer Limited operates primarily in the sector defined by SIC code 62020: Information technology consultancy activities. This sector encompasses firms providing expert advice and assistance in IT strategy, systems integration, software implementation, and related technology consultancy services. The industry is characterized by rapid innovation cycles, a strong emphasis on digital transformation, and a competitive landscape dominated by both large multinational consultancies and numerous small niche players. Companies in this sector often rely heavily on skilled human capital and intellectual property rather than substantial physical assets.

  2. Relative Performance
    As a micro-entity incorporated in late 2022, Space 11 Engineer Limited is at a nascent stage with modest financial metrics in line with typical early-stage IT consultancies in the UK. The balance sheet shows net assets of £2,963, predominantly current assets exceeding current liabilities by £1,395, and very limited fixed assets (£1,568), which is common given the consultancy nature of the business. With only one employee (the director), this is consistent with industry norms for micro entities just entering the market. Compared to typical industry benchmarks, where turnover and profitability scale with client acquisition and project delivery, this company is still establishing its operational base and client portfolio.

  3. Sector Trends Impact
    The UK IT consultancy sector is currently influenced by several key trends: increasing demand for digital transformation driven by cloud adoption, cybersecurity needs, AI integration, and hybrid work solutions. Additionally, the sector faces talent shortages and pricing pressures from both large consultancies and agile startups. For a micro-entity like Space 11 Engineer Limited, these trends present both opportunities and challenges. The growing market demand creates scope for rapid growth, but competition and the need for specialized skills may constrain initial expansion. The company’s small scale and limited financial resources mean it must focus on niche expertise or localised client engagements to gain traction.
